1 Step 1

Onboarding welcome screen with a large app logo, page indicator dots for a multi-step intro carousel, and a primary “Start now” call-to-action to begin sign up. Includes a consent disclaimer linking to Terms of Use and Privacy Policy.

2 Step 2

Onboarding carousel screen introducing a networking feature, highlighting “Connect with anyone” to talk, email, or chat with recommended speakers, exhibitors, or attendees. Includes pagination dots, a prominent “Start Now” call-to-action button, and terms/privacy agreement text.

3 Step 3

Onboarding slide introducing a scheduling feature that lets users plan their own agenda and book time slots to meet people and brands. Includes a primary “Start now” call-to-action, pagination dots for the onboarding carousel, and links to Terms of Use and Privacy Policy.

4 Step 4

Onboarding carousel screen promoting sharing contact details by scanning business cards or QR codes, with pagination dots and a prominent “Start now” call-to-action to begin sign-up. Includes legal links to Terms of use and Privacy policy at the bottom.

5 Step 5

Onboarding carousel slide promoting exporting newly added contacts, with messaging about saving to an Excel file or syncing with a CRM to build a network. Includes a prominent “Start now” CTA button, pagination dots, and a terms and privacy agreement note.

6 Step 6

System modal asking to allow a third-party website domain to be used for sign-in, warning that the app and website may share user information. Provides primary actions to Cancel or Continue the authentication flow.
